Ways to Improve my TPS Phaser Gun

I’ve been working on this for many months, and I still haven’t found a solution to the clunkyness. Also, how do I add a scope and manipulate the camera, I SUCK at CFrames, every time I do something with physics of CFrames I just mess up. I tried making a scope but instead I my camera spun at 1000000 degrees per second. I tried making a camera pan to the side so that it has a better TPS effect but it didn’t work at all. Nothing I do works. Nothing. Absolutely nothing.

EDIT:
Oops, forgot to add the video itself of me holding the gun. Yet another instance of my pure foolishness.

1 Like

You shouldn’t have recoil on a laser gun, the amount of “laser”/energy you’d need to shoot to get a recoil you could even feel would be insane. The recoil makes the gun seem clunky along with the body movements and lack of animation.
A scope depends on how you want it, you could just move the camera forward or use what I’ve seen some people do which is a ViewportFrame, although it comes with some disadvantages

How do I MOVE the camera, I don’t even know how to set the camera.